  • 101 sónar-göltr

    m. the ‘atonement-boar,’ consecrated to the sun-god Frey. The ancient sacrifice of atonement (sónar-blót) was thus performed:—the largest boar that could be found in the kingdom was on Yule-eve led before the king and his men assembled in the hall; the king and his men then laid their hands on the boar’s bristly mane and made a solemn vow, strengja heit at Braga-falli. The animal being sacrificed, divination took place, probably by chips shaken in the boar’s blood; for descriptions see Herv. S. ch. 10 (Fas. i. 531, 532), Hkv. Hjörv. (the prose), Yngl. S. ch. 21 (ganga til sónar-blóts til fréttar). The boar’s head at Yule-tide in Queen’s College, Oxlord, is probably a relic of this ancient heathen sacrificial rite.

    LORD El título de Lord se les da a los miembros masculinos de la nobleza británica, especialmente a los marqueses, condes, vizcondes y barones, personas que ocupan un escaño en la Cámara de los Lores. El término forma parte también del nombre de algunos cargos oficiales: el Lord Chancellor es la máxima autoridad judicial en Inglaterra y Gales, el Lord Chief Justice es el cargo inmediatamente inferior, mientras que en Escocia el encargado del sistema judicial es el Lord Advocate. Por su parte, el Lord Chamberlain es el encargado del mantenimiento de las residencias oficiales de la realeza británica.
